  • Page 13 Thermostat Settings: 1 – 2: For short-term storage of food in the freezer compartment. 3 – 4: For long term storage of food in the freezer compartment. 5 – MAX: For freezing fresh food. The appliance will work longer. Once the food is fully frozen, reset the thermostat to its original position.
  • Page 14 Important Installation Instructions: This appliance is designed to work in difficult climate conditions and is powered with ‘Freezer Shield’ technology which ensures that the frozen food in the freezer will not defrost even if the ambient temperature falls as low as -15 °C. So, you may then install your appliance in an unheated room without having to worry about frozen food in the freezer being spoilt.

    CLEANING & MAINTENANCE IMPORTANT: Switch off the electrical supply and remove the plug from the mains socket before carrying out cleaning or maintenance. WARNING: Do not use abrasive cloths, powders, household cleaners, bleach, or wax polish to clean the appliance as these can leave a smell in the appliance and can damage the exterior.
  • Page 19 Exterior: Use a clean, soft cloth dampened in soapy water to wipe the exterior surface of the appliance and then dry thoroughly. Use a vacuum cleaner to remove dust from underneath the appliance and from around the compressor which is situated at the back of the appliance. Do this regularly to maintain adequate ventilation.

  • Page 22: Fuse Replacement

    FUSE REPLACEMENT Fuse Cover Fuse Replacement (Class I) This appliance must be earthed. Remove the fuse cover with a small flat head screw driver. Take out the fuse and replace with a new fuse of the same Amp. Replace the fuse cover and push back into place.
